Not every hot water problem requires immediate attention, but some issues can quickly cause damage or leave your household without essential hot water.

You may need an emergency hot water service if:

Your hot water system has completely stopped working

Your system is leaking water

There is water pooling around the heater

Your hot water is suddenly scalding or unusually cold

You notice unusual noises from the system

A pressure relief valve is continuously releasing water

An electrical fault is affecting your hot water system

You smell gas around a gas hot water system

Your hot water system has failed outside normal operating conditions

If you notice gas, smoke, exposed electrical components or a major water leak, avoid attempting to repair the system yourself. Turn off the appropriate supply if it is safe to do so and contact a qualified professional.

Choose the Right Hot Water System for Your Home

Different homes have different hot water requirements. The right system depends on factors such as household size, daily hot water usage, available energy sources, installation requirements and running costs.

Electric Hot Water Systems

Electric storage systems are a familiar and practical option for many Australian homes. They are available in a range of capacities to suit different household requirements.

Gas Hot Water Systems

Gas hot water systems can provide reliable hot water and are available as both storage and continuous flow systems.

Solar Hot Water Systems

Solar hot water systems use energy from the sun to heat water and can help reduce reliance on conventional energy sources.

Heat Pump Hot Water Systems

Heat pumps use heat from the surrounding air to heat water efficiently. They can be an excellent option for households looking to improve energy efficiency.
